Visual Field
The total area in which objects can be seen in the peripheral vision while the eye is focused on a central point.
Advanced Glaucoma
A stage of glaucoma where significant vision loss has occurred due to damage to the optic nerve, often with severity that cannot be reversed.
Peripheral Vascular Disease
Peripheral vascular disease is a circulatory disorder that causes blood vessels outside the heart and brain to narrow, block, or spasm.
Macular Degeneration
A medical condition that leads to the deterioration of the central portion of the retina, resulting in loss of central vision.
